Events happening over the Easter long weekend in Adelaide

  • Easter Coastal Bunny Run: The popular Bunny Run is back for another year. There are trophies up for grabs and with part of the proceeds going to Australian Cancer Research Foundation and Bravehearts charities, you can't go wrong. Runs 20 April.
  • Easter Long Weekend at Mick O'Shea's: Each year Mick O'Shea's hosts fun for the whole family with food and drink specials, live music, face painting, happy hour and an Easter Egg hunt on Easter Sunday.
  • Meadows Easter Fair: Meadows will be home to a 4-day Easter Fair featuring a treasure market with nearly 100 stores selling local wares as well as food and drink. Runs 18-21 April. Free entry.
  • Jetty Road Easter Egg Hunt: Chocolate will be eaten this Easter and one of the best places to go hunting for some is Jimmy Melrose Park. This free event has something for everyone from hidden choccies to gift vouchers. Bookings are required. 19 April at 11:00am - 5:30pm. Free things to do in Adelaide over the Easter long weekend

  • Have a picnic in Adelaide's Botanic Gardens. Set up in one of the garden's sheltered picnic spots or roll out a rug somewhere in the shade.
  • Visit the Art Gallery of South Australia. Entry to the Gallery and most of its exhibitions is free.
  • Take a free tour of the South Australian Museum. Learn more about Indigenous culture and artefacts, see the bones of dinosaurs and more.
  • Go on a walk in North Terrace. See the historic buildings from a period earlier in Adelaide's history.
  • Relax on the city's best beaches. Visit Glenelg, Henley Beach, Brighton Beach and more for a day in the sun.
  • People watch in Rundle Mall. In the heart of the city, check out sculptures like The Mall's Balls, A Day Out featuring the 4 bronze pigs and other works like the Rundle Lantern.
